Amos and Boris by William Steig

3.0

One of the reasons we enjoy Steig's books so much are his splendid illustrations, and because much of this story takes place in the middle of the ocean, there's only so much water one can look at. The story is very sweet, with lessons of loyalty and friendship, but it doesn't move the way something like Sylvester and the Magic Pebble does.
